Gas fireplace service by Jersey Chimney Pros is a comprehensive maintenance routine designed to ensure your unit's safety, efficiency, and longevity. Unlike traditional wood-burning fireplaces, gas units require specialized attention to their intricate components, including gas lines, ignition systems, and ventilation pathways. Regular professional service is crucial for preventing dangerous carbon monoxide leaks, optimizing fuel consumption, and maintaining the aesthetic appeal of your fireplace in Hazlet homes.
Our thorough service involves a detailed inspection of the entire gas fireplace system, from the gas valve and burner assembly to the pilot light and log set. We clean critical components, verify proper ignition and flame appearance, and check for any signs of wear or damage. Safety is paramount for any gas appliance, and the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) recommends annual inspections of all chimneys. For gas units, this includes verifying proper combustion, checking for adequate ventilation to prevent carbon monoxide (CO) buildup, and inspecting the chimney liner for integrity. Even minor blockages or cracks in the liner of a vented gas fireplace can impede the safe expulsion of exhaust gases, posing a serious risk to Hazlet households.
While some aspects of gas fireplace service overlap with a standard chimney sweep, our specialized approach focuses exclusively on the unique mechanical and gas-related components of your unit. We also differentiate between vented and vent-free gas fireplaces, each requiring specific checks and maintenance protocols. | Warning Sign | Possible Issue | Urgency for Hazlet Homes |
|---|---|---|
| Strange Odors or Yellow Flames | Potential gas leak or CO risk | Immediate action needed |
| Pilot Light Out / Hard to Start | Ignition or gas flow problem | Prompt check for reliability |
| Soot or Black Residue | Inefficient burning, vent issue | Schedule service soon |
| Decreased Heating Efficiency | Unit wear, fuel waste in Hazlet | Consider service for savings |
| Exterior Chimney Damage | Ventilation blockage risk | Address for Hazlet system safety |
